End stage Liver fail: Unfortunately there is no absolute answer. It depends upon person to person and number of comorbidities and degree of comorbidities. In some people it is less than six months. In another people it could be more prolonged.

Liver failure: It will depend which one of her medical conditions is the dominant one. If liver, the survival rate for end stage liver disease is 50% within the first 12 months of diagnosis and 10% at 24 months.
